我们在VS 2005中有50个项目解决方案。
如果没有改变,有没有办法获得增量构建?
现在就是这样做,但它会为每个项目执行所有预建和事后构建事件。
有什么方法可以阻止它吗?
答案 0 :(得分:2)
查看构建活动标签。请注意底部的下拉列表运行构建后事件:。它是否说“成功构建”?尝试将其更改为“当构建更新项目输出时”。
答案 1 :(得分:0)
Visual Studio默认执行您所描述的内容,不会为最新项目执行自定义构建步骤。
您的依赖项或构建设置中的某些内容会导致它更新所有版本。不幸的是,如果没有额外的信息,很难追踪。
答案 2 :(得分:0)
如果您提前知道要构建或不构建哪些构建,则可以创建仅构建指定项目的不同构建配置。
此解决方案根本不使用依赖项,因此只有在您拥有一些不同的不同项目组时它才会起作用。